The 2007-2008 Reprise Theatre Company season will end with FLORA, THE RED MENACE John Kander and lyricist Fred Ebb's first Broadway musical. Kander and Ebb went on to become among American musical theatre's most important creators.   Eden Espinosa stars as Flora, opposite Manoel Felciano as Harry. 

Eden Espinosa is best known to Los Angles audiences for her critically acclaimed performance as Elphaba in both the Broadway and Los Angeles productions of "Wicked." Tony nominated Manoel Felciano, (for his portrayal of Tobias in the 2005 revival of "Sweeney Todd") also starred in last season's Reprise Production of "Sunday in the Park with George."

FLORA, THE RED MENACE is directed by Philip Himberg; choreographed by Christopher Pilafian; and the musical director is Brad Ellis. Reprise Theatre Company is led by its artistic director Jason Alexander.

"Flora" tells a depression era story of a spunky young woman, determined to make it in New York – and brings back the times of the New Deal era, when the Works Projects Adminstration (WPA) employed millions of people, and the Federal Theatre Project and leftist politics would shape the next three decades of American life.

"Flora" was originally brought to Broadway in 1965 and had book and direction by George Abbott. The production brought its star, Liza Minnelli, her first Tony Award.  In 1987, the Vineyard Theatre in New York created a new version of the show with book by David Thompson, which Reprise is performing.

Reprise Theatre Company, now in its eleventh season at UCLA's Freud Playhouse, was founded by Marcia Seligson, who served as Producing Artistic Director from 1995 – 2005, and is honored as its Founding Artistic Director. In 2007, Jason Alexander was named Artistic Director. Reprise Theatre Company has presented thirty-one of America's best musicals.
